Auto merge of #85919 - workingjubilee:simd-ptrs-are-valid, r=petrochenkov
Allow raw pointers in SIMD types

Closes #85915 by loosening the strictness in typechecking and adding a test to guarantee it passes.

This still might be too strict, as references currently do pass monomorphization, but my understanding is that they are not guaranteed to be "scalar" in the same way.
